Lolita's care

For decades activists have been lobbying for Lolita's retirement from performing tricks at Miami Seaquarium and relocation to an open sea pen. Following the 1993 film Free Willy stirred public outrage for orca Keiko's return to the wild, activists and marine biologists believed that Lolita might suffer the same fate. Sadly, she never had the chance to return to the sea.

The captors of Lolita, referred to as the Dolphin Company, have ignored the advice of a vet and continued to put her in danger. They sabotage her health by making her perform for tourists, putting too much stress on her by putting her through head-first dives, exposing her to chlorine, causing her to lose weight and harming her immune system. They also put her in a tank that is one-and-a-half times smaller her natural habitat.

Fortunately, in 2022 the new owner of Miami Seaquarium pledged to work with an organization of Lolita advocates known as Friends of Toki and the Lummi tribe, who consider her an ancestor and plan that would eventually take her to the open water. The plan included a sanctuary pen in Washington's westcoast, where she could live for the remaining days, receive human care, and be monitored by scientists. The sanctuary pen was expected to be hundreds of times larger than her Miami house and was surrounded by ocean, but not concrete tanks.

If the plan had been implemented, Lolita (also known as Tokitae or Toki) might still be alive today. In the wild, killers whales are social animals who connect with their family members until death. Lolita has lived isolated at Seaquarium for over 40 years. The nation's most active activists, including Ric O'Barry (former Flipper trainer), Empty The Tanks and Orca Network have demanded her retirement from Seaquarium's stage and her eventual release into the wild.

Cook.jpgLolita's Health

Lolita is gorgeous, but her health is declining. She has been a source of concern for animal welfare groups that would like to see her released into the wild. Lolita who has been living at the Miami Seaquarium in Miami since 1970 was a popular tourist attraction there for decades. She has been fighting chronic illnesses and an infection that has left in a fragile state.

The Miami Seaquarium is now owned by the Dolphin Company, has not shared information on Lolita's current state of health. However, the non-profit organization Friends of Toki has provided monthly updates about her health and well-being on their website. These show that she is aging rapidly and that her health is deteriorating.

As her captor does not need to reveal this information, it's not clear what specific health issue the orca is suffering from. The Orca Project created a repository of necropsies taken from Sea World. This shows that kidney disease often plays a factor in the death of captive orcas.

Despite the ongoing health concerns of Lolita many are hopeful that she may be closer than ever before to a wild life. The new owner of the Seaquarium has expressed a commitment to move the whale out of her tank and into her natural habitat in the Pacific.
